How can you determine whether a given number makes an equation true?​
EastWind [94]

Answer:

By plotting in the number in the equation (aka where all the x’s are variables are) and seeing if it works.

Step-by-step explanation:

For example, let’s use the problem:

3x + 4 = 16

if the given number is 4, we fill it in for x-

3 (4) + 4= 16

solve to see if true:

12 + 4 = 16

16 = 16

hence, the given number 4 makes the equation true!

5z ^ 3 - 2z ^ 4 - 9z ^ 2 + z What is the degree of the polynomial ?
Mariulka [41]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

For any polynomial, we can determine the degree by finding the variable with the largest exponent. For the given polynomial:

5z^{3} - 2z^{4} -9z^{2} + z

we can see that -2z^{4} contains the variable with the highest exponent, 4, so the degree of this polynomial is 4.
